Apply for active substance renewal by the relevant deadline to keep products on the NI market.
Under the EU Biocidal Products Regulation (EU BPR), active substance approvals will expire unless a renewal application is submitted to ECHA at least 550 days before their expiry date.

Any person, company or task force/consortium can support an active substance/product type combination for renewal – it doesn’t have to be the original supporter.
Check the EU Article 95 List to see who the original supporters were.
If this active substance/product type combination is important to you, consider contacting your supplier to let them know.
If a renewal application is not submitted for the above active substance/product type combination under EU BPR, the approval will expire. This means the active substance will no longer be able to be used in biocidal products of the relevant product type in NI.
In addition articles treated with such products will no longer be able to be placed on the market in NI.
